    About Metro Performance Glass Ltd

    Metro Performance Glass Ltd operates as a glass processor. It group supplies processed flat glass and related products to the residential and commercial building sectors. It offers a range of glass products, including Decorative Glass, lowGlass, Mirrors, bathroom shower screens, Shower Glass, Safety Security glass, Obscure, Frosted, and Privacy Glass, doors, and others. Its geographical segments include New Zealand and Australia. It generates a majority of its revenue from New Zealand.

    Mr Graham Robert Stuart Non-Executive Director Dec 2019
    Mr Stuart has over 30 years' experience in senior executive and governance roles in New Zealand and internationally. He was previously the CEO of Sealord Group from 2007 to 2014 and prior to that was CFO and Director of Strategy with the Fonterra Co-operative Group from 2001 to 2007. He is the Chair of EROAD Limited, an independent director and Chair of the audit committee of Tower Limited and independent director and Chair of Northwest Healthcare Property Management Limited.

    Ms Julia Mayne Non-Executive Director Sep 2021
    Ms Mayne has more than 30 years of experience in financial and operational improvement roles, focused in particular on the Australasian building materials sector. Julia is currently the Head of Commercial at Scottish Pacific Business Finance. Prior to this, she completed several consulting, programme management or Acting CEO roles focused on business improvement. From 2001 to 2015, Julia held senior financial leadership positions across the Fletcher Building Group, including the roles of General Manager Finance of Building Products division, the CFO of the Crane Division, and Divisional Finance Manager of Stramit Building Products. She is Chair of Risk Committee.
